Roger R Berube (born July 25, 1938) is an American politician in the state of New Hampshire. He was a member of the New Hampshire House of Representatives, sitting as a Democrat from the Strafford 18 district, having been first elected in 1994.

Boards[edit]

Berube served on the Metro Planning Organization, the New Hampshire Canadian Trade Council, the Skyhaven Airport Operating Commission, the Somersworth City Council and the Somersworth School Board.[1]

He was defeated in September 2018 primaries.[2]
